Riyad Mahrez Is This Year BBC African Player Of The Year

 
Algeria and Leicester City forward Riyad Mahrez has been named the winner 2016 BBC African Player of the Year award. The announcement was made on Monday by the BBC.

Mahrez beat off competition from Gabon striker Pierre Emerick-Aubameyang, Senegal Sadio Mane, Andre Ayew of Ghana and Yaya Toure of Cote d'Ivoire who won it in 2015. Mahrez had a memorable year for Leicester City, playing a key role in the Foxes winning their first-ever English Premier League title last season and to cap a wonderful season, Mahrez was voted EPL Player of the Year.

Mahrez becomes the fourth North African player after Mohamed Aboutrika (Egypt), Mohamed Barakat (Egypt), and Yacine Brahimi (Algeria), to win the BBC award.
